Executive Summary
Gate CEO Lin Han believes banks have lost the war against stablecoins, as banks are increasingly using stablecoins to accelerate their services. Han anticipates a wave of real-world asset (RWA) tokenization and no longer believes in Bitcoin's four-year cycle. Gate, the fourth-largest crypto exchange with over $2 billion in daily trading volume, is preparing for this shift by moving to the Gate.com domain and securing sponsorships with Oracle Red Bull Racing and Inter Milan.
What Happened
Lin Han, CEO and founder of Gate.com, stated his conviction that banks have been defeated by stablecoins, noting their increasing adoption by traditional financial institutions. Han also anticipates the migration of stocks, precious metals, and commodities onto the blockchain. He sees the digital asset market as a global macroeconomic pillar influenced by U.S. equities and AI. Gate has no plans to launch its own stablecoin.
